Conotoxin therapeutics: a pipeline for success?
Marianne A Grant1, Kumaran Shanmugasundaram, Alan C Rigby
1Division of Molecular and Vascular Medicine, Department of Medicine, Center for Vascular Biology Research, Beth Israel Deaconess Medical Center and Harvard Medical School, Boston, MA 02215, USA. arigby@bidmc.harvard.edu.
Conotoxins from marine snails offer diverse molecular scaffolds for drug discovery. Despite challenges with peptide therapeutics, ongoing research aims to expand the clinical utility of these compounds.

Background:
- Conotoxins, peptides from marine snails of the genus Conus, possess unique pharmacophoric descriptors.
- These descriptors are crucial for conotoxin receptor-target specificity and selectivity, enabling subtype-selective receptor recognition.

Main Results:
- The pharmacopoeia of conotoxins has evolved, yielding numerous molecular scaffolds.
- While conotoxins show promise, their clinical utility remains limited, with only ziconotide (ω-MVIIA) approved by the US FDA.
- Significant efforts are underway in preclinical and clinical research to advance conotoxin therapeutics.
Conclusions:
- Conotoxins represent a valuable resource for drug discovery due to their inherent specificity.
- Overcoming barriers associated with peptide therapeutics is essential for expanding the clinical application of conotoxins.
- Integrating natural diversity with rational drug design can enhance the Conus drug pipeline.
